Control channels are primary: 855.7125 and 856.2625. Secondary 859.2625 and 859.7625. These were the control channels before they went OTAR encryption when I used to listen to them.

Sitting here in BHM waiting to fly out. I was visiting Talladega the past 2 days (stayed in Oxford) and was able to monitor some clear comms on the system. Some EMS, Some local PD apparently encrypt the mobile side only.

I did notice a number (6-8) of channels in the 851-855 range that were quite busy with P25 traffic. Had a CC down there too. 852.2625 I believe (gotta check to stored channels)
Not sure if this is a testing simul of the 866-869 channels or not but they were full scale on my 396 just like the 866 freq's. I did notice they were licensed channels. Most traffic was P25E for sure.

No traffic on the state EDACS system. Some VHF DPS activity.
